OFFICIAL: Medeama sign former Bechem United defender Seth Sowah on a three-year deal

Published on: 30 August 2021

Medeama have completed the signing of defender Seth Sowah on a free transfer, the club announced on Monday.

The 26-year-old has joined the Mauve and Yellows on a three-year deal after ending his contract at Bechem United.

The Tarkwa-based side have announced the capture of the talented centre-back, who can also operate as a defensive midfielder.

"Medeama is delighted to announce that the club has signed defender Seth Sowah on a three-year deal," the club said in a statement on Monday

"The centre-back joins on a free transfer after leaving Bechem United.

"The talented defender, who can also operate as defensive midfielder, is the latest addition to the Medeama squad.

"He becomes the second signing after the club completed a deal to bring forward Ansu Kofi Patrick to Tarkwa.

"Sowah is expected to be an integral member of the squad as the team begins preparations ahead of the new season.

"Medeama SC wishes the defender the best of luck as he begins his career with the two-time FA Cup holders."

Medeama are looking to rebuild after a disappointing campaign last term where they finished fifth on the league table.
